I ran into an issue today that I've never seen before. At my college
the computers that have jaws on them (jaws 9) would not read webpages. When I
loaded the internet it would read the web address, but when I arrowed or tabbed
to navigate the site, jaws would read absolutely nothing even though sighted
people said the page was moving. The cursor was in the right location, and
nothing if a link was clicked with the mouse. It either read nothing at all, or
it kept repeating "open parent document" whenever I hit the arrow key to
navigate the site. It did this on all webpages, but in no other application.
I am curious if anyone knows what is going on, and how I can fix this
so I can use the internet. I had no problem prior to today, and the jaws hasn't
been upgraded.
Its using internet explorer and windows xp.
